When to visit

The best time to visit Amsterdam is between April and May or September and November. With mild temperatures and fewer tourists, makes it a good time for sightseeing. If you visit in spring, you can catch the tulips in full bloom. Temperatures in spring range from 10°C to 17°C. Summer is another popular time to visit, it’s the peak travel season with warm weather, many events and open-air festivals. Temperatures in summer (June to August) range around 20°C.

What is the main airport called?

Amsterdam Airport Schiphol (AMS). It is the main international airport of the Netherlands. It's located 9 kilometres southwest of Amsterdam.

Getting into Amsterdam from Amsterdam Airport

Getting into Amsterdam from the airport is easy, thanks to the wide range of transport options available. Choose from taxis, bus, train, hotel shuttle, shared car or car hire. Taxi is a convenient option and is the fastest way to reach the centre of Amsterdam. It takes approximately 15 to 20 minutes. The quickest mode of public transport is to take the train, taking around 20 minutes. The train station is located under the airport, and from there you can catch a direct train service to Amsterdam and other major cities in the Netherlands. Trains operate 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. Another option is to take the bus with the boarding area directly outside the main foyer of the airport. Amsterdam Airport express bus is a cheaper option, the red buses depart every 15 minutes and the ride takes around 35 minutes. Shared cars are an affordable way without renting a car. It’s a car you can use for the duration of your journey, and you can park your car in many spaces in Amsterdam once your journey is complete. You may like to book a private driver or rent a car. It's best to pre-book a car from the airport and it's handy as you can explore more of Amsterdam. 

Getting around Amsterdam

Getting around Amsterdam is easy with an array of transport options to move around and explore the city. Choose from taxis, Uber, public transport, bicycle or car hire. Taxis are a convenient option with many taxi stands throughout the city particularly near attractions and stations. Ensure you get the driver to turn the metre on. If you're travelling in a group, a taxi bus is handy option or you can request an Uber through the app. Amsterdam has an excellent public transport system and you can travel in comfort by bus, train, ferry or tram. The tram is the perfect means of transport and it’s easy to get on and off and do some sightseeing along the way. Bus services can take you to most places quickly and affordably or you can use the metro service. The metro is generally quicker than the tram and you need a smart card to travel on public transport. Amsterdam is a bike friendly city as it's flat and the most popular way to get around with many cycle paths. It’s an excellent way to see the city and it's easy to rent a bike. You may like to rent a car to explore the city or join a tour.

What is the main airport called? 

Christchurch Airport (CHC). The airport is located about 12 kilometres north west of the city centre, it’s the main airport that serves Christchurch. There are shops, WiFi and charging services, ATM's and airline lounges available at the airport.
